Package com.hybris.cockpitng.engine.impl
Class DefaultWidgetWizardCreationDelegate
- java.lang.Object
-
- com.hybris.cockpitng.engine.impl.DefaultWidgetWizardCreationDelegate
-
- All Implemented Interfaces:
WidgetWizardCreationDelegate
public class DefaultWidgetWizardCreationDelegate extends java.lang.Object implements WidgetWizardCreationDelegate
-
-
Constructor Summary
Constructors Constructor Description DefaultWidgetWizardCreationDelegate()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idapplyRoleRestrictions(Widget widget)Applies restrictions for widget based on theAuthorityGroupService.getActiveAuthorityGroupForUser(String)method.org.zkoss.zk.ui.event.EventListener<org.zkoss.zk.ui.event.Event>createAddWidgetWizardEventListener(java.lang.String slotID, Widget parentWidget, Executable executable)org.zkoss.zk.ui.event.EventListener<org.zkoss.zk.ui.event.Event>createAddWidgetWizardSelectListener(Widgetslot widgetslot, java.lang.String slotID)WidgetcreateWidget(java.lang.String slotId, Widget parent, java.lang.String id, WidgetDefinition definition)AuthorityGroupServicegetAuthorityGroupService()WidgetPersistenceServicegetWidgetPersistenceService()WidgetServicegetWidgetService()voidsetAuthorityGroupService(AuthorityGroupService authorityGroupService)voidsetWidgetPersistenceService(WidgetPersistenceService widgetPersistenceService)voidsetWidgetService(WidgetService widgetService)
-
-
-
Method Detail
-
createWidget
public Widget createWidget(java.lang.String slotId, Widget parent, java.lang.String id, WidgetDefinition definition)
- Specified by:
createWidgetin interfaceWidgetWizardCreationDelegate
-
createAddWidgetWizardEventListener
public org.zkoss.zk.ui.event.EventListener<org.zkoss.zk.ui.event.Event> createAddWidgetWizardEventListener(java.lang.String slotID, Widget parentWidget, Executable executable)- Specified by:
createAddWidgetWizardEventListenerin interfaceWidgetWizardCreationDelegate
-
createAddWidgetWizardSelectListener
public org.zkoss.zk.ui.event.EventListener<org.zkoss.zk.ui.event.Event> createAddWidgetWizardSelectListener(Widgetslot widgetslot, java.lang.String slotID)
- Specified by:
createAddWidgetWizardSelectListenerin interfaceWidgetWizardCreationDelegate
-
applyRoleRestrictions
protected void applyRoleRestrictions(Widget widget)
Applies restrictions for widget based on theAuthorityGroupService.getActiveAuthorityGroupForUser(String)method.- Parameters:
widget-
-
getWidgetService
public WidgetService getWidgetService()
-
setWidgetService
public void setWidgetService(WidgetService widgetService)
-
getWidgetPersistenceService
public WidgetPersistenceService getWidgetPersistenceService()
-
setWidgetPersistenceService
public void setWidgetPersistenceService(WidgetPersistenceService widgetPersistenceService)
-
getAuthorityGroupService
public AuthorityGroupService getAuthorityGroupService()
-
setAuthorityGroupService
public void setAuthorityGroupService(AuthorityGroupService authorityGroupService)
-
-